﻿#jCarouselLite .carousel  {
    padding: 10px 0 0 0;
    margin: 0 0 20px 0px;
    position: relative;     
}

#jCarouselLite .main {
	margin-left: 0px;
}

#jCarouselLite .carousel a.prev, #jCarouselLite .carousel a.next {
    display: block;
    float: left;
    width: 35px;
    margin-top:30px;
    height: 65px;
    text-decoration: none;
    background-image: url('/asthma/images/home/navigation/left_arrow_enabled.jpg');
    background-repeat:  no-repeat;
    display:none;
}

#jCarouselLite .carousel a.next {
    background-image: url('/asthma/images/home/navigation/right_arrow_enabled.jpg');
}

#jCarouselLite .carousel a.prev {
	margin-left:0px;
}

#jCarouselLite .carousel a.next:hover {
	background-image: url('/asthma/images/home/navigation/right_arrow_on.jpg');
}

#jCarouselLite .carousel a.prev:hover {
	background-image: url('/asthma/images/home/navigation/left_arrow_on.jpg'); 
}    

#jCarouselLite .carousel a:hover, #jCarouselLite .carousel a:active {
	border: none;
	outline: none;
}                 

#jCarouselLite .carousel .jCarouselLite {
	float: left;
	margin-top:5px;
	display:none;
	/* background-color: #dfdfdf;*/        

	/* Needed for rendering without flicker */
	position: relative;
	visibility: hidden;
	left: -5000px;
}

#jCarouselLite .carousel ul {
	margin: 0;
	padding:0;
}

#jCarouselLite .carousel ul li {
	margin: 0;
	padding:0;
	background-image:none;
}

#jCarouselLite .carousel li img, 
#jCarouselLite .carousel li p {
	/* background-color: #fff; */
	width: 218px;
	height: 167px;
	margin: 0px;
}

#jCarouselLite .widget img {
	cursor: pointer;
}

#jCarouselLite .mid, #Billboard,  #Billboard a, #BillboardSpacer{
	margin:0px;
	width: 762px;
	height: 337px;
	background-repeat: no-repeat;
}

#Billboard a{display:block;}
              
#Billboard a.none{display:none;}

#Billboard a.parta {
	float:left;
	height:255px;
}

#Billboard a.partb {
	float:right;
	height:72px;
	width:375px;
}

#jCarouselLite .vertical {
	margin-left: 170px;
}

#jCarouselLite .vertical .jCarouselLite {   /* so that in IE 6, the carousel div doesnt expand to fill the space */
	width: 170px;
}

#jCarouselLite .imageSlider li img, 
#jCarouselLite .imageSlider li p, 
#jCarouselLite .imageSliderExt li img , 
#jCarouselLite .imageSliderExt li p {
	width: 400px;
	height: 300px;
}    
       
#Billboard.mid li {float:left;}

#Billboard.mid ul {width:3360px;}
            
/*----STYLES FOR NO SCRIPT VERSION OF HOMEPAGE BELOW ---- */

#Billboard a.altcontent {display:inline;}

#AltContent{
    /* height:600px; */
}
#altLinks {}

#AltBillboard {
	margin:0px;
	width: 762px;
	height: 307px; 
	background-repeat:no-repeat;
}

#AltBillboard.learn {
    background-image: url('/asthma/images/home/alternate/asthma_billboards_brand_notext.jpg');
    padding:30px 25px 0px 300px;
    width: 433px;
}

#AltBillboard.talk {
    background-image: url('/asthma/images/home/alternate/asthma_billboards_jellyvision_notext.jpg');
    padding:35px 25px 10px 300px;
    width:435px;
}

#AltBillboard.MFS {
    background-image: url('/asthma/images/home/alternate/asthma_billboards_mmfs_notext.jpg');
    padding:30px 25px 0px 380px;
    width:475px;
}

#AltBillboard.card {
    background-image: url('/asthma/images/home/alternate/asthma_billboards_card_notext.jpg');
    padding:30px 0px 0px 60px;
    color:Blue;
}

#AltBillboard.stories {
    background-image: url('/asthma/images/home/alternate/asthma_billboards_stories_notext.jpg');
    padding:30px 0px 0px 60px;
    color:white;
    height:307px;
    width:700px;
}

#AltBillboard div {
    float: left;
    display: inline;
    width: 600px;
}

#AltBillboard.card div {width:250px;}

#AltBillboard #LearnText1{font-family:Proxima Nova; font-size:30px; font-weight:bold; line-height:1.0em; color:#8a9a0a; width:400px;}
#AltBillboard #LearnText2{font-family:Proxima Nova; font-size:22px; font-weight:bold; line-height:1.0em; color:#a5b526; width:400px;}
#AltBillboard #LearnText3{font-family:Proxima Nova; font-size:14px; margin-top: 10px; line-height:1.1em; color:#4d4d4d; width:400px;}
#AltBillboard #LearnText4{font-family:Proxima Nova; font-size:14px; font-weight:bold; margin-top:10px; color:#4d4d4d; width:400px;}
#AltBillboard #LearnText5{font-family:Proxima Nova; font-size:10px; margin-top:10px; color:#4d4d4d; width:400px;}
#AltBillboard #LearnButton{width:400px; margin-top: 10px;}
#AltBillboard #LearnButton a{display:inline;}
#AltBillboard #rmv{font-size:11px; width:200px; color:#00457a; margin-top: 10px;}
#AltBillboard #LearnCallout {font-family:Proxima Nova; font-size:16px; color:#fdd95d; display:inline;}
#AltBillboard #LearnCallout a{height:20px; width:100px; border:solid 1px red;}
#AltBillboard #LearnCallout1 {font-family:Proxima Nova; font-size:16px; color:#ffffff; margin:40px 0 0 100px;}
#AltBillboard #LearnCallout2 {font-family:Proxima Nova; font-size:16px; color:#ffffff; padding:50px 0 0 0;}
#AltBillboard #LearnCallout3 {font-family:Proxima Nova; font-size:8px; color:#ffffff; width:400px; margin-left:100px;}

#AltBillboard.talk #JV1
{
	position: relative;
	font-size: 42px;
	font-weight: bold;
	color: #00457b;
	line-height: .9em;
	padding-left: 170px;
	width: 280px;
}
#AltBillboard #JV2
{
	position: relative;
	font-size: 58px;
	font-weight: bold;
	color: #00457b;
	line-height: .9em;
	padding-left: 210px;
	width: 240px;
}
#AltBillboard #JV3
{
	position: relative;
	font-size: 58px;
	font-weight: bold;
	color: #00457b;
	line-height: .9em;
	padding-left: 70px;
	width: 380px;
}
#AltBillboard #JV4
{
	position: relative;
	font-size: 18px;
	font-weight: normal;
	color: #068dc5;
	line-height: normal;
	padding-left: 90px;
	width: 360px;
}
#AltBillboard #JV5
{
	position: relative;
	font-size: 18px;
	font-weight: normal;
	color: #068dc5;
	line-height: normal;
	padding-left: 120px;
	width: 330px;
}
#AltBillboard #JVCallout
{
	position: relative;
	font-size: 18px;
	font-weight: normal;
	color: #068dc5;
	line-height: normal;
	padding-left: 150px;
	height: 50px;
	width: 330px;
}
#AltBillboard #JVCallout a
{
	text-decoration: underline;
	font-weight: bold;
	height: 30px;
	color: #00457b;
	padding-top: 18px;
	padding-left: 0px;
	width: 300px;
}

#AltBillboard #MFS1{font-size:20px;font-weight:bold;margin:80px 0 0 0;}
#AltBillboard #MFS2{font-size:18px; font-style:italic; margin-top:10px;}
#AltBillboard ul.MFSBullets{font-size:14px;font-weight:bold; color:blue; width:180px; list-style-type:disc;list-style-position:inside;float:left;display:inline;margin-top:10px;}
#AltBillboard ul.MFSBullets li{padding:2px; background-image:none;width:180px;}
#AltBillboard #MFS3{font-size:16px;font-weight:bold;margin-top:50px;color:#ffffff; font-style:italic;}
#AltBillboard #MFS3 a{display:inline;color:#ffffff;text-decoration:underline;}

#AltBillboard #CardText1{font-size:80px;font-weight:bold;line-height:1.1em;}
#AltBillboard #CardText2{font-size:32px; line-height:1.1em; clear:left;}
#AltBillboard #CardText3{font-size:14px;margin-top:10px; clear:left;}
#AltBillboard #SavingCallout{margin-top:50px; clear:left;}
#AltBillboard #SavingCallout a{font-size:18px; color:#ffffff;text-decoration:underline; display:inline;}
#AltBillboard #SavingsRMV{font-size:12px;width:300px;color:#ffffff;margin-top:10px; clear:left;}

#AltBillboard #Stories1{font-size:56px;font-weight:bold;line-height:1em;}
#AltBillboard #Stories2{font-size:56px;margin-left:125px; color:yellow;font-style:italic;line-height:1em;}
#AltBillboard #Stories3{font-size:14px;margin-top:20px;font-style:italic;width:400px;}
#AltBillboard #Stories4{font-size:16px;margin-top:20px;font-style:italic;}
#AltBillboard #Stories5{font-size:10px;margin-bottom:20px;}
#AltBillboard #StoriesCallout a{font-size:18px; color:#ffffff;text-decoration:underline; display:inline;}

#AltBillboard .clearall {clear: both; height: 0px;}

div.contentBodyWrapperHome div.no-js {height:850px;}

/* --------- END NO SCRIPT STYLES ----*/
